The Mechanics of Launching a Dispensary
Launching a dispensary in Rhode Island requires a thorough understanding of the regulations and laws surrounding the cannabis industry. This includes obtaining licenses, adhering to zoning regulations, and ensuring compliance with state and local laws. By breaking down these complex steps into manageable tasks, entrepreneurs can set themselves up for success.
The first step in launching a dispensary is to obtain a license from the Rhode Island Department of Business Regulation. This requires submitting an application, paying a fee, and meeting strict criteria. Once licensed, entrepreneurs must adhere to zoning regulations, ensuring that their dispensary is located in a suitable area.
Common Curiosities and Misconceptions
One of the most common misconceptions about the cannabis industry is that it's only for recreational users. However, medical cannabis has been available in Rhode Island since 2006, and many patients rely on dispensaries for access to high-quality products.
